This view contextualizes William W. Harsey, Jr.'s metal construction, Edged Wind, in front of the Stevenson Union. It consists of three bent and welded metal forms that imply birds in flight, which rest on top of metal pillars.

Sculpture; Metalwork;
[The project consisted of] cutting, welding, forging and an inlay stripping techinique of weld lines at the edge of each component. All of the forming was done by hammerin and cold bending in a press designed and built by the artist. The whole project was sandblasted after welding to start the oxidizing process. (Bloom, 1992)
